A primary goal is the core, overarching objective that drives actions, strategies, and resource allocation in any given scenario. It serves as a singular focal point to keep efforts aligned, ensuring that teams or individuals do not get distracted by less important tasks. Key Characteristics

Strategic Nature: It dictates long-term direction rather than short-term fixes.

Singular Focus: It represents the single most critical outcome that must be achieved.

Control Center: It acts as the ultimate filter for decision-making and prioritizing tasks. Primary vs. Secondary Goals

To fully understand a primary goal, it helps to contrast it with secondary objectives:

Primary Goal: The mandatory destination (e.g., maximizing company revenue or ensuring user safety).

Secondary Goal: Supporting milestones that make the journey easier but are not the ultimate measure of success (e.g., upgrading software or redesigning a logo).
